What is the Grip assessment you ask? It is 3 unique assessments designed to build Kingdom-focused teams.
- Spiritual gifts – an assessment to understand our gifts, complete with definitions, characteristics, and even gift liabilities.
- Team styles – an assessment to understand how our gifts translate into our fit in teams
- Body building roles – an assessment to understand how our gifts translate into our part in building, expanding, and deepening the Body of Christ.
These assessments provide an understanding and framing for us to understand 3 key questions:
-
- Where am I strong?
- Where am I weak?
- Who do I need?
